pre_site_option_{$option} › WordPress Filter Hooks

Since4.9.0
Deprecatedn/a
apply_filters( "pre_site_option_{$option}", false, $option, $network_id, $default_value )
Parameters: (4)
  • () pre_site_option The value to return instead of the option value. This differs from `$default_value`, which is used as the fallback value in the event the option doesn't exist elsewhere in get_network_option(). Default false (to skip past the short-circuit).
    Required: Yes
  • () option Option name.
    Required: Yes
  • () network_id ID of the network.
    Required: Yes
  • () default_value The fallback value to return if the option does not exist. Default false.
    Required: Yes

Filters the value of an existing network option before it is retrieved.

The dynamic portion of the hook name, `$option`, refers to the option name. Returning a value other than false from the filter will short-circuit retrieval and return that value instead.
